  • osâm ᐅᓵᒼ IPC too much, excessively; because, since, for; because of excess (CW)
  • osâm ᐅᓵᒼ IPC too, too much (EC)
  • osam ᐅᓴᒼ IPC Too much. Also because. (MD)
  • osam ᐅᓴᒼ VTI s/he boils s.t., s/he keeps s.t. (e.g. water) at the boil (CW)
  • osâmi- ᐅᓵᒥ  IPV too much, because of excess, for (CW)
  • osâmpoko ᐅᓵᒼᐳᑯ IPC usually (EC)
  • osâmihow ᐅᓵᒥᐦᐅᐤ VAI s/he has more than enough (CW)
  • osâmpoko ᐅᓵᒼᐳᑯ IPC mainly, principally, chiefly (EC)
  • osâmimew ᐅᓵᒥᒣᐤ VTA S/he exaggerates her/his speech about her/him. (AE)
  • osâmihew ᐅᓵᒥᐦᐁᐤ VTA S/he overworks her/him. (AE)
  • osâmpoko ᐅᓵᒼᐳᑯ IPC Mainly; principally; chiefly; generally. (AE)
  • osâmisiw ᐅᓵᒥᓯᐤ VAI s/he has an over-bearing personality, s/he always has to be first or in the center of activity; s/he is excessive (CW)
  • osâmpoko ᐅᓵᒼᐳᑯ IPC generally (EC)
  • osâmihew ᐅᓵᒥᐦᐁᐤ VTA s/he overworks her/him (EC)
  • osâmimew ᐅᓵᒥᒣᐤ VTA s/he exaggerates her/his speech about her/him (EC)
  • osâmipew ᐅᓵᒥᐯᐤ VAI s/he drinks to excess (EC)
  • osâmitôn pl. osâmitônak ᐅᓵᒥᑑᐣ NA A chatter_box. (AE)
  • osâmitôn ᐅᓵᒥᑑᐣ NA a chatter box (EC)
  • osâmitôn ᐅᓵᒥᑑᐣ NA gossip, mouthy person; tattle-tale, tattler (CW)
  • osâmitâw ᐅᓵᒥᑖᐤ VTI S/he overworks it. (AE)
  • osâmipêw ᐅᓵᒥᐯᐤ VAI s/he drinks too much; s/he is drunk (CW)
  • osâmihêw ᐅᓵᒥᐦᐁᐤ VTA s/he does too much with s.o. (CW)
  • osâm piko ᐅᓵᒼ  ᐱᑯ IPH mainly, mostly; more or less (CW)
  • osâmakocin ᐅᓵᒪᑯᒋᐣ VAI s/he drives too far, s/he drives past his/her destination (CW)
  • osâmeyatin ᐅᓵᒣᔭᑎᐣ VII it is abundant (EC)
  • osâmitonew pl. osâmitonewak ᐅᓵᒥᑐᓀᐤ VAI S/he is a chatterer. (AE)
  • osâmipayiw pl. osâmipayiwa or osâmipayiwakak ᐅᓵᒥᐸᔨᐤ VII OR VAI It or s/he goes too far; it or s/he is extreme. (AE)
  • osâmihiwew ᐅᓵᒥᐦᐃᐁᐧᐤ VTA S/he overworks people. (AE)
  • osâmipitam ᐅᓵᒥᐱᑕᒼ VTI s/he exaggerates s.t., s/he makes a tall tale of s.t.; s/he overdoes s.t., s/he exceeds s.t. (CW)
  • osâmitonew ᐅᓵᒥᑐᓀᐤ VAI s/he is a chatterer (EC)
